Grande symphonie funèbre et triomphale

Grande symphonie funèbre et triomphale

Symphony by Hector Berlioz
Grande symphonie funèbre et triomphale, Op. 15, is the fourth and last symphony by the French composer Hector Berlioz, first performed on 28 July 1840 in Paris. It is one of the earliest examples of a symphony composed for military band. Wikipedia
First performance: July 28, 1840
Composed: 1840
Composer: Hector Berlioz
Movements: three
Occasion: 10th anniversary of the 1830 July Revolution
Opus: 15
